スイ(SUI)最新テクノロジーがすごい!注目ポイント



スイ(SUI)最新テクノロジーがすごい!注目ポイント


スイ(SUI)最新テクノロジーがすごい!注目ポイント

近年、ブロックチェーン技術は金融、サプライチェーン管理、デジタルアイデンティティなど、様々な分野で革新をもたらしています。その中でも、高いスケーラビリティと開発者フレンドリーな環境を提供する新しいレイヤー1ブロックチェーン、スイ(SUI)は注目を集めています。本稿では、スイの基盤となる技術、その特徴、そして今後の展望について詳細に解説します。

1. スイ(SUI)とは?

スイは、Mysten Labsによって開発された、高性能なスマートコントラクトプラットフォームです。Mysten Labsは、Meta(旧Facebook)のブロックチェーン部門であるDiem(ダイエム)の開発チームのメンバーによって設立されました。Diemプロジェクトの経験を活かし、スイは、よりスケーラブルで安全、かつ使いやすいブロックチェーンを目指しています。

スイの最大の特徴は、そのアーキテクチャにあります。従来のブロックチェーンとは異なり、スイはオブジェクト指向のプログラミングモデルを採用し、並列処理を可能にすることで、高いスケーラビリティを実現しています。これにより、トランザクション処理速度の向上と、ガス代の削減が期待できます。

2. スイの基盤技術

2.1. Moveプログラミング言語

スイは、Moveプログラミング言語を基盤としています。Moveは、Diemプロジェクトのために開発された、安全性を重視したプログラミング言語です。Moveの主な特徴は以下の通りです。

  • リソース指向プログラミング: Moveは、リソースという概念を導入することで、資産の所有権を明確にし、不正な操作を防ぎます。
  • 形式検証: Moveは、形式検証ツールを用いて、スマートコントラクトの安全性を検証することができます。
  • モジュール性: Moveは、モジュール化されたコード構造をサポートしており、コードの再利用性と保守性を高めます。

Moveプログラミング言語は、スマートコントラクトの開発において、高い安全性と信頼性を確保するために重要な役割を果たします。

2.2. Suiストレージ

スイのストレージシステムは、従来のブロックチェーンとは大きく異なります。従来のブロックチェーンでは、すべてのトランザクション履歴がすべてのノードに保存されますが、スイでは、トランザクションデータはオブジェクトとして保存され、関連するノードのみがそのデータにアクセスします。この仕組みにより、ストレージコストの削減と、データのプライバシー保護が実現されます。

Suiストレージは、以下の特徴を備えています。

  • オブジェクト指向ストレージ: データはオブジェクトとして保存され、オブジェクト間の関係性を定義することができます。
  • ダイナミックなデータ構造: データ構造は動的に変化することができ、柔軟なデータ管理を可能にします。
  • 並列アクセス: 複数のノードが同時にデータにアクセスすることができ、高いスループットを実現します。

2.3. Suiコンセンサス

スイは、Proof of Stake(PoS)をベースとしたコンセンサスメカニズムを採用しています。しかし、従来のPoSとは異なり、スイは、Delegated Proof of Stake(DPoS)と類似した仕組みを採用し、バリデーターノードの選出とトランザクションの検証を行います。これにより、高いスケーラビリティとセキュリティを両立しています。

スイのコンセンサスメカニズムは、以下の特徴を備えています。

  • NarwhalとTuring: Suiは、NarwhalとTuringという2つの主要なコンポーネントで構成されています。Narwhalは、トランザクションを効率的に集約し、Turingは、コンセンサスを達成するためのメカニズムを提供します。
  • リーダーレスコンセンサス: スイは、リーダーノードを必要としないリーダーレスコンセンサスを採用しており、単一障害点のリスクを軽減します。
  • 高速ファイナリティ: スイは、高速ファイナリティを実現しており、トランザクションの確定までの時間を短縮します。

3. スイの注目ポイント

3.1. 高いスケーラビリティ

スイは、並列処理とオブジェクト指向のストレージシステムにより、高いスケーラビリティを実現しています。これにより、大量のトランザクションを処理することができ、ブロックチェーンの普及を促進することが期待されます。

3.2. 低いガス代

スイは、効率的なトランザクション処理とストレージシステムにより、ガス代を削減することができます。これにより、ユーザーは、より安価にブロックチェーンを利用することができます。

3.3. 開発者フレンドリーな環境

スイは、Moveプログラミング言語と充実した開発ツールを提供することで、開発者にとって使いやすい環境を提供しています。これにより、革新的なアプリケーションの開発を促進することが期待されます。

3.4. デジタル資産の管理

スイは、NFT(Non-Fungible Token)やデジタル通貨など、様々なデジタル資産の管理をサポートしています。これにより、新しいデジタル経済の創出に貢献することが期待されます。

3.5. 相互運用性

スイは、他のブロックチェーンとの相互運用性を重視しており、クロスチェーン技術の開発を進めています。これにより、異なるブロックチェーン間の連携を可能にし、ブロックチェーンエコシステムの拡大に貢献することが期待されます。

4. スイの今後の展望

スイは、まだ開発段階にありますが、その高いポテンシャルから、多くの注目を集めています。今後の展望としては、以下の点が挙げられます。

  • メインネットのローンチ: スイは、メインネットのローンチを予定しており、これにより、一般ユーザーがスイのプラットフォームを利用できるようになります。
  • エコシステムの拡大: スイは、開発者や企業との連携を強化し、エコシステムの拡大を目指しています。
  • 新しいアプリケーションの開発: スイは、DeFi(分散型金融)、GameFi(ゲームファイナンス)、NFTなど、様々な分野で新しいアプリケーションの開発を促進することが期待されます。
  • グローバルな普及: スイは、グローバルな普及を目指しており、世界中のユーザーにブロックチェーン技術の恩恵を届けることを目標としています。

5. まとめ

スイは、高いスケーラビリティ、低いガス代、開発者フレンドリーな環境を提供する、次世代のブロックチェーンプラットフォームです。Moveプログラミング言語、Suiストレージ、Suiコンセンサスなどの革新的な技術を基盤としており、今後のブロックチェーン業界に大きな影響を与えることが期待されます。スイの今後の発展に注目し、その可能性を最大限に引き出すことが重要です。スイは、単なるブロックチェーン技術にとどまらず、新しいデジタル経済の基盤となる可能性を秘めています。


前の記事

ビットコイン投資初心者向けリスク管理術

次の記事

ビットコインの半減期復習と価格傾向

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です